# Repository-wide review remediation plan — 2026-07-23

## Goal

Resolve the outstanding issues from the repository-wide review sweep with the smallest safe fixes, minimal regression risk, and clear offline-first verification. Do not combine unrelated fixes in one patch unless they share the same verification surface.

## Current constraints

- Current branch: `work`.
- Current local shell is Node 20 while the repo requires Node 24/npm 11.
- `node_modules` is absent, so Next docs under `node_modules/next/dist/docs/`, local TypeScript, lint, tests, and build are unavailable until dependencies are installed under the correct runtime.
- Provider-backed gates remain approval-required: Supabase project checks, production-readiness, live retrieval/answer evals, hosted CI interactions, and release gates.
- Existing formatting drift spans 27 files; treat it as a dedicated formatting-only change, not as incidental churn in behavior fixes.

## Batch 0 — Restore local verification prerequisites

**Purpose:** Make later checks representative before changing behavior.

**Smallest actions**

1. Switch local runtime to Node 24 and npm 11 using the repo's configured toolchain (`.nvmrc`/host tool manager/container image).
2. Run `node scripts/check-node-engine.cjs`.
3. Run `npm ci` only after Node 24 is active.
4. Confirm dependency/tool presence:

## Batch 3 — Fix small UI/accessibility remnants

**Purpose:** Remove low-risk misleading controls without broad redesign.

**Smallest actions**

1. Replace the href-less mockup `Table 3` anchor with a real in-page link if a target exists, otherwise a styled `span`.
2. For favourites “Recent” and “Add favourite”, use native `disabled` or a non-button status pattern. Keep the existing visual treatment as much as possible.
3. For differential `Compact`/`Detailed`, replace `title="Soon"` as the only explanation with visible accessible text or remove the disabled toggle until implemented.

**Verification**

- `npm run test:focused -- --files src/components/master-document-flow-mockups.tsx,src/components/clinical-dashboard/favourites-hub.tsx,src/components/differentials/differential-presentation-workflow-page.tsx`
- If UI tests are selected or behavior is visibly changed: `npm run ensure`, then `npm run verify:ui`.

**Risk control**

- Do not redesign the surfaces.
- Do not introduce new state, routing, or feature activation.

## Batch 4 — Decide `.npmrc` `allow-scripts=true`

**Purpose:** Remove noisy/future-fragile npm config only after confirming intent.

**Smallest actions**

1. Search for repo tooling that reads `allowScripts` or `allow-scripts`.
2. If no repo tool consumes `.npmrc` `allow-scripts=true`, remove only that `.npmrc` line.
3. If it is intentional, keep it and add a short docs comment/README note explaining the consumer and warning tradeoff.

**Verification**

- `npm -v`
- `npm run check:runtime`
- `npm run format:check -- --ignore-unknown` is not an existing script; do not invent flags. Use `npm run format:check` only after dependencies are installed.

**Risk control**

- Do not change package manager, lockfile, install strategy, or dependency versions.

## Batch 5 — Dedicated formatting-only pass

**Purpose:** Eliminate Prettier drift without hiding behavior changes.

**Smallest actions**

1. Start from a clean worktree after Batches 1-4 are merged or parked.
2. Run `npm run format`.
3. Review that only formatting changes occurred.

**Verification**

- `npm run format:check`
- `git diff --check`
- If formatted source files include behavior-sensitive areas, run their focused tests from previous batches.

**Risk control**

- Keep this as its own commit/PR.
- Do not mix with clinical/RAG or CI logic changes.

## Recommended execution order

1. Batch 0 — prerequisites.
2. Batch 1 — answer `summaryMode` clinical contract.
3. Batch 2 — CI governance/static supply-chain guardrails.
4. Batch 3 — UI/accessibility polish.
5. Batch 4 — `.npmrc` warning decision.
6. Batch 5 — formatting-only pass.
7. Final handoff gate.

This order fixes the highest clinical/governance risk first, avoids formatting noise during logic review, and keeps provider-backed uncertainty outside local development until explicit approval is given.
